Biology

Florida State University · Tallahassee, FL

Students at Florida State University can pursue Biology at Bachelor's, Doctoral's, and Master's levels. The Bachelor program, with 357 completers, is the most popular. Graduates earn a median salary of $51,256 four years after completion, compared to a national median of $58,622 for Biology programs. Graduates typically enter roles like Biological Scientists, Life Scientists, and Biological Science Teachers, Postsecondary. The median salary for Biological Scientists is $91,100.
